Here’s a little more about Courtney:

Courtney gained a double dose of determination and endurance, growing up as an army brat. A child of an intelligence analyst and a Green Beret, she learned how to assimilate, make friends quickly, and do things that were uncomfortable at an early age. In her youth, she was very involved with the youth group, showing horses, a dance team, canoe races and salsa dances.

Courtney’s mission is to build and nurture a fitness community of busy bee women who want support in balancing their wellness goals with their careers and family responsibilities. She works full-time as a traveling clinical research observer and remotely as a fitness trainer / community leader. Courtney is a signed fitness model and winner of the classic Arnold 2020 model search, which led to her first cover of the magazine. She has experience in teaching multiple GX classes (Pilates, shoe camp, body bar, bar, cardio dance, salsa, bachata, cha cha); tops; seminars; and opening gyms.

Courtney is an ACE certified personal trainer and holds a master’s degree in health education. Her dedication to providing quality education to her clients has led her to work with renowned athletes and athletic coaches. Courtney and her husband welcomed their first baby in May 2021. She looks forward to running her first STRONGCAMP since giving birth in the spring of 2022 and is currently working with groups of women in her fitness app to help them to fit into their “fitness” busy life.
